> We have 59 domain Controllers installed across different location of our
> organisation. Each DC is configured as DNS server and are hosting a DNS
> zone
> which is AD integrated.
> All the windows desktops across organisation uses these DNS servers for
> internal name resolution and all the DC's have forwarder configured for
> external name resolution to other DNS server.
>
> Recently we have started facing the Issue that the Windows XP clients are
> not able to update the host records in the DNS servers. Somtimes after the
> DHCP renewing the IP the records are not getting updated in DNS server and
> the clients not able to ping any of the servers in the local network using
> host name. If we run Ipconfig /flushdns and registerdns command it works
> fine
> but after sometime it again start showing issue.
>
> DHCP servers are configured for Dynamic updates if client request and all
> the DHCP servers are added to DNSupdateProxy Group as we have secure Only
> DNS
> zones.
>
> Kindly suggest how to find the reason for the same.

Have you confirmed when this is occuring that the DHCP server in an ipconfig
/all is the authorative DHCP, and not a rogue DHCP server?
Any event log errors on any of the DCs or the workstation?
